Esperet's conjecture on polynomially chi-bounded hereditary classes

From papers

A graph class is hereditary if it is closed under taking induced subgraphs. It is chi-bounded if there is a function ff such that χ(G)f(ω(G))\chi(G)\leq f(\omega(G)) for every graph GG in the class, and it is poly-chi-bounded if such a function can be chosen to be a polynomial.

Esperet's conjecture. Every chi-bounded hereditary class is poly-chi-bounded.

The source states that this conjecture was recently disproved; the current question is to identify which hereditary classes are poly-chi-bounded.
